Output 68bb3ba547bfbbc54648406384b40347dee11457fbdca037cac5d28196280b79:3

value
22400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ca522039347714bc67b944741e45c9ad5b7a5285 OP_EQUAL
address
MSLw7PKU8j9ALWZycbKSAaCnNNref4FN1N
transaction
68bb3ba547bfbbc54648406384b40347dee11457fbdca037cac5d28196280b79
spent
true